Arvin's guess is right on the money. Hasegawa is producing a 1/72 kit of the one-off Kampfgruppe Ferhmann Tiger I.
It's very unusual in that it had an early turret w/drum cupola yet a layer of zimmerit over it and a later production steel roadwheels.
If I recall, its zimmerit was very chipped and it didn't have side skirting (like the box art shows)
